在当今这个数字时代,数字货币和区块链技术已经逐渐渗透到我们的日常生活中。它们不仅改变了我们的支付方式,还对未来的交易模式产生了深远的影响。本文将带您深入了解区块链技术,揭示其如何通过加密技术改变支付与交易,以及这些技术背后的秘密。
区块链:一种分布式账本技术
区块链是一种分布式账本技术,它允许网络中的每个参与者都保存一个账本的副本。这些账本记录了所有的交易信息,且一旦被记录,就无法更改。这种去中心化的特性使得区块链在安全性、透明性和可靠性方面具有显著优势。
区块链的工作原理
- 数据加密:区块链使用加密算法来保护数据安全。在区块链中,每个交易都会被转换成一系列加密的数据,这些数据被称为“区块”。
- 区块的创建:每个区块包含一定数量的交易信息,并附有前一个区块的哈希值,形成一条链。
- 共识机制:为了确保整个网络的一致性,区块链采用共识机制来确认交易的有效性。常见的共识机制包括工作量证明(Proof of Work, PoW)和权益证明(Proof of Stake, PoS)。
- 分布式账本:所有区块通过网络中的节点共享,每个节点都保存一个完整的账本副本。
加密技术:保障区块链安全的核心
加密技术是区块链安全性的基石。以下是几种在区块链中常用的加密技术:
非对称加密
非对称加密是一种使用一对密钥(公钥和私钥)的加密方式。公钥用于加密数据,而私钥用于解密数据。这种加密方式在区块链中用于保护用户的身份和交易信息。
椭圆曲线加密(ECC)
椭圆曲线加密是一种高效且安全的加密算法。它使用椭圆曲线上的数学运算来生成密钥,具有比传统加密算法更高的安全性。
摩擦码(Hash Function)
摩擦码是一种将任意长度的数据转换成固定长度哈希值的算法。在区块链中,摩擦码用于确保数据的一致性和完整性。例如,比特币的区块头就包含了一个摩擦码。
区块链如何改变支付与交易
提高安全性
区块链的去中心化和加密技术使得支付与交易更加安全。传统支付方式容易受到黑客攻击,而区块链则几乎不可能被破解。
降低交易成本
由于去中心化,区块链可以减少中间环节,降低交易成本。此外,智能合约的引入使得交易自动化,进一步降低了成本。
提高透明度
区块链上的所有交易信息都是公开透明的,这使得用户可以轻松地跟踪交易过程,防止欺诈行为。
促进创新
区块链技术的出现为金融、供应链、版权等多个领域带来了创新机会。例如,智能合约可以用于自动执行合同条款,减少纠纷。
总结
区块链和加密技术正在改变我们的支付与交易方式,为未来带来了无限可能。了解这些技术的原理和应用,有助于我们更好地应对未来的挑战。随着区块链技术的不断发展,我们有理由相信,它将在未来发挥更加重要的作用。
